If you understand where to buy, you will make money in real estate.
The most asked question in real estate is: Where is the best place to buy The answer is not location, but a local economy that meets a set of criteria proximity to hospitals, schools, child-care and universities; access to good public transport; vibrant local economies that generate economic activity and employment. The price of a property that ticks all these boxes, is more likely to go up! And it s capital growth that rewards property buyers.All things in real estate are not equal. There is NO Australian Property Market. Real estate is fundamentally local in nature. In 2024, house prices rose on average 3 to 4% but some locations increased 20%. Some outliers increased by 30 to 40%. The key factor is the local economy. This book explains why prices rise and why they rise more in some places than others. It examines the qualities of an out-performer and it provides a map for finding them.Terry Ryder is Australia s most trusted independent hotspot expert. He is a journalist and researcher who has specialised in Australian residential property for over 40 years. He started as a property editor at The Courier-Mail and The Australian Financial Review in the 1980s. For the past 20 years he has run his own real estate research business based on the hotspotting.com.au website, which helps consumers understand real estate and identify the best places to buy. Terry is interviewed by news media every week, he has his own television show (The Property Playbook) and has appeared on Four Corners, Sixty Minutes, A Current Affair and the news bulletins of all the major TV channels. This is Terry s fourth book.
